Description

5-Difluoromethoxy-2-(Trifluoromethyl)Aniline is a high-value fluorinated aniline derivative, serving as a critical building block in advanced organic synthesis. Its unique trifluoromethyl and difluoromethoxy substituents make it an essential intermediate for developing novel compounds with enhanced biological activity and physicochemical properties. This product is primarily targeted at the pharmaceutical and agrochemical research and development sectors, where it is used to create next-generation active ingredients.

Application

  • Pharmaceutical Intermediate: Key synthon for the development of active pharmaceutical ingredients (APIs), particularly in antiviral, anticancer, and CNS drug discovery programs.
  • Agrochemical Synthesis: Used in the research and production of advanced herbicides, fungicides, and insecticides, where the fluorine atoms improve metabolic stability and membrane permeability.
  • Material Science Research: Serves as a precursor for specialty polymers, liquid crystals, and organic electronic materials requiring specific fluorination patterns.
  • Chemical Biology & Proteomics: Employed as a building block for designing chemical probes and affinity tags to study biological systems.
  • Custom Synthesis & Contract Manufacturing: A vital starting material for custom synthesis houses and CDMOs serving the life sciences industry.

Basic Information

Product Name 5-Difluoromethoxy-2-(Trifluoromethyl)Aniline
CAS No. 1804416-58-7
Molecular Formula C8H6F5NO
Molecular Weight 227.13 g/mol
Synonyms 2-(Trifluoromethyl)-5-(difluoromethoxy)aniline; 5-(Difluoromethoxy)-2-(trifluoromethyl)benzenamine; 2-Amino-4-(difluoromethoxy)benzotrifluoride; Benzenamine, 5-(difluoromethoxy)-2-(trifluoromethyl)-; 1804416-58-7; 5-Difluoromethoxy-2-trifluoromethyl-aniline

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at a controlled room temperature (15-25°C). This compound is hygroscopic (moisture-sensitive) and must be kept under an inert atmosphere (e.g., nitrogen or argon) for long-term storage to prevent degradation.
